**Postmortem timeline — Farelight pricing experiment**

14:22 — On-call paged after checkout conversions dropped sharply on the Farelight platform. Investigation showed the ticket-pricing experiment had begun serving the treatment price to 100% of traffic instead of the intended 10% split, due to a misconfigured rollout flag pushed earlier that afternoon. Experiment was halted at 14:41 and prices reverted. The deploy responsible was identified by the token recorded below.

session token of fadug-hahap = htk3_554

# Envelope Mailer — donation receipt service (Givewell-by-Larchmont charity portal)
# This env file drives the receipt mailer that sends PDF acknowledgments after
# each donation settles. Support: if receipts stall, check MAILER_QUEUE_DEPTH
# and the retry window (RECEIPT_RETRY_HOURS, default 6) before escalating.
# Template overrides live in /opt/envelope/templates; do not edit in place.
# The mailer authenticates to the Postcrest relay, and that relay credential
# must be defined on the next line for any sends to go out.

sealed setting: ARCHIVE_KEY3=bd6

Subject: FD leak hunt — handover before release

Hi Priya,

Before you cut the Orvalo 3.2 release: the leaked descriptors trace back to the archiver pool on node blue-4. I've added lsof sampling every ten minutes; counts are logged to the diag table. Please hold the release if the count exceeds 4,000. The diag database is reachable via:

replica DSN, bagaf-bagep: mssql://praion_svc:7RJjXrE@db-3c46.halixcorp.internal:5432/zorix

Runbook 4.2 — Sealed Exam Papers, Norwick Campus Run. Driver collects the sealed crate from the Varnholt print room no earlier than 06:30. Crate stays in the locked cargo bay at all times; no intermediate stops. On arrival at Norwick, the invigilation officer meets the van at the east gate. The hand-over instruction for the courier is as follows.

courier memo of yajof-yawep: the ulaix silath courier leaves the casax ledger at gate 3093 under passcode 598820